​In this captivating collection, Alok Bhattacharyya offers a profound and uncompromising look into the intense, often unspoken conflicts that define the contemporary Indian family. ​This volume, titled "সংঘাত-সপ্তক" (The Septet of Conflict), brings together seven distinct and powerful short dramas. Each dramatic segment is a sharp mirror reflecting the tensions, challenges, and emotional clashes that shape modern family life, making it intensely relatable to current conditions. ​These dramas delve directly into real-life fiction: the generational struggle over career paths, the silent battles within marriage, the pressure of financial strains, and the challenging negotiation between ingrained tradition and rapid modernity. ​Readers will find their own homes and struggles reflected on these dramatic pages. Every scenario is crafted not only to serve as compelling theatre but also to foster deeper understanding and empathy. By honestly portraying these struggles, the book helps families recognize each other's sentiments and the reality of their daily problems. ​"সংঘাত-সপ্তক" is a heartfelt, dramatic, and essential journey for anyone seeking to understand the core conflicts and enduring bonds within the modern household. It transforms the demanding struggles of family life into profound, moving theatre.
